The Fayetteville Academy Eagles's recent rough patch got a bit rougher on Friday after their fourth straight loss. They opened the new year with a less-than-successful 37-30 defeat to Halifax Academy. Fayetteville Academy lost against Halifax Academy in their previous head to head back in November of 2023, too, but the margin this time around was much wider than the 45-38 score last time.
Despite the loss, Fayetteville Academy still got an impressive performance from Riley Duchon, who scored 15 points. Polly Miller was another key contributor, scoring seven points.
Halifax Academy found their leader in underclassman Hayden Barlow, who scored 13 points along with eight assists. Those eight assists set a new season-high mark for her. Another player making a difference was Payton Odom, who scored nine points along with five rebounds.
Fayetteville Academy's defeat was their third straight on the road, which bumped their record down to 3-7. Those losses could be blamed on the team's offensive performance across that stretch, as they only averaged 29.7 points per game. As for Halifax Academy, their victory ended a three-game drought at home and bumped them up to 5-7.
